Issue description

Changing only the dockerizePip setting (from non-linux to true) did not result in things being rebuilt using docker—the cached packaging was used until I also set useStaticCache: false and useDownloadCache: false (probably didn't need both, but happened to set both at the same time), at which point I could see docker being used for the first time.
